#0168d9 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0168d9 is composed of 0.4% red, 40.8% green and 85.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 99.5% cyan, 52.1% magenta, 0% yellow and 14.9% black. It has a hue angle of 211.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.1% and a lightness of 42.7%. #0168d9 color hex could be obtained by blending #02d0ff with #0000b3. Closest websafe color is: #0066cc.

#0168d9 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0168d9 has RGB values of R:1, G:104, B:217 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.52, Y:0, K:0.15. Its decimal value is 92377.

Shades and Tints of #0168d9
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000102 is the darkest color, while #eef6ff is the lightest one.
